Exploring the World of Altcoins

When we talk about altcoins, we’re referring to any cryptocurrency other than Bitcoin. While Bitcoin may have been the pioneer, thousands of alternative coins have since emerged, each with unique features, purposes, and advantages. These cryptocurrencies aim to address Bitcoin’s limitations and cater to diverse use cases, from faster transaction speeds to enhanced privacy.

For beginners wondering what is altcoin, it’s essential to understand that they are not merely competitors to Bitcoin but innovations that complement and expand the capabilities of blockchain technology. This diversity is what makes altcoins a vital element of the cryptocurrency ecosystem.

Types of Altcoins: A Spectrum of Possibilities

The world of altcoins is as varied as it is exciting. Here’s a look at the different types you might encounter:

  1. Stablecoins
    Designed to minimise volatility, stablecoins are pegged to stable assets like fiat currencies. For instance, Tether (USDT) is linked to the US dollar, making it a popular choice for traders seeking stability.
  2. Utility Tokens
    These are the backbone of blockchain-based ecosystems. For example, Ethereum’s Ether (ETH) fuels smart contracts and decentralised applications, showcasing the functional value of altcoins.
  3. Privacy Coins
    For those prioritising anonymity, privacy coins like Monero and Zcash are ideal. They use advanced encryption to shield transaction details, offering unmatched discretion.
  4. Meme Coins
    While starting as internet jokes, meme coins like Dogecoin have gained cult-like followings. Their community-driven nature makes them fun yet unpredictable investments.

Understanding what is altcoin means appreciating this diversity and recognising how these cryptocurrencies cater to specific niches and needs.

Benefits of Altcoins: Beyond Bitcoin

Bitcoin laid the groundwork, but altcoins have built upon it with several key advantages:

  • Improved Transaction Speeds: Altcoins like Litecoin and Solana boast faster processing times, making them more practical for everyday transactions.
  • Enhanced Privacy: Privacy coins prioritise user anonymity, addressing concerns about the traceability of Bitcoin transactions.
  • Innovative Features: Altcoins often integrate unique functionalities, such as smart contracts and decentralised finance (DeFi) applications.

By understanding what is altcoin, it’s clear that these cryptocurrencies not only complement Bitcoin but also provide users with more tailored solutions for their needs.

Challenges of Altcoins: Risks to Keep in Mind

Despite their promise, altcoins come with challenges that every user should be aware of:

  1. Volatility
    Altcoins are often subject to extreme price swings, making them risky investments. This unpredictability can lead to both massive gains and significant losses.
  2. Regulatory Uncertainty
    Governments worldwide are grappling with how to regulate cryptocurrencies. Altcoins, in particular, face scrutiny due to their innovative but sometimes disruptive nature.
  3. Market Saturation
    With thousands of altcoins available, it’s challenging for new projects to stand out. As a result, some may fade into obscurity, leaving investors at a loss.

Understanding what is altcoin also means recognising these risks and proceeding with caution, especially for new investors.

Altcoins and Decentralised Finance (DeFi)

Decentralised Finance, or DeFi, has revolutionised the way people think about money. Altcoins are at the heart of this movement, enabling financial transactions without traditional banks or intermediaries.

  • Lending and Borrowing: Platforms powered by altcoins allow users to lend or borrow funds with ease, often at lower rates than banks.
  • Staking Rewards: Many altcoins, such as Cardano, offer staking options where users can earn rewards for holding and validating transactions.
  • Smart Contracts: Ethereum and similar altcoins have made DeFi possible through programmable contracts that execute automatically when predefined conditions are met.

For those exploring what is altcoin, understanding its role in DeFi is crucial, as it represents one of the most practical applications of blockchain technology.

FAQ: Understanding Altcoins

1. What is Altcoin?

Altcoin refers to any cryptocurrency other than Bitcoin. These alternative coins often introduce unique features or improvements to address Bitcoin’s limitations, such as transaction speed or privacy enhancements. Examples include Ethereum, Litecoin, and Monero.

2. How is Altcoin Different from Bitcoin?

While Bitcoin focuses on being a decentralised digital currency, altcoins often have broader use cases. For example, some altcoins support smart contracts, while others prioritise privacy or aim to provide faster transaction times.

3. Are Altcoins a Good Investment?

Investing in altcoins can be rewarding but comes with risks. They often have higher volatility compared to Bitcoin. Researching individual projects and understanding what is altcoin in the context of its utility and technology can help you make informed decisions.
